Before diving into strategies, it’s crucial to understand what qualifies as a high-converting lead. Not every person who fills out a form on your website or follows your brand on social media is going to make a purchase. A high-converting lead is someone who not only expresses interest in your product or service but also demonstrates a strong likelihood of becoming a customer. These leads typically align closely with your ideal customer profile (ICP)—they fit the target demographic, show buying intent, and are actively seeking solutions you provide.
High-converting leads are more than numbers on a list; they are the most valuable part of your sales funnel. They save time, reduce acquisition costs, and bring in faster revenue. Creating a Detailed Ideal Customer Profile (ICP)
One of the first and most impactful steps in generating high-converting leads is creating a well-defined Ideal Customer Profile (ICP). This profile helps you determine who your marketing and sales efforts should target. It typically includes factors like job title, company size, industry, geographic location, pain points, buying motivations, and even preferred communication channels. A detailed ICP gives you direction and helps ensure that the leads you attract are those who are most likely to buy.
